The World Confectionery Conference set for the Grand Place in Brussels

Having officially launched next year’s World Confectionery Conference, we are proud to reveal the venue for our title’s debut international event.

Save the date of Friday, 11 September 2020 in your diaries for our key sector forum, which will be held at the Brussels Marriott Hotel Grand Place.

Selecting a location in the heart of Europe’s confectionery making landscape seemed like a perfect choice, with our parent company Bell Publishing marking its milestone 20th anniversary this year.

Our global industry gathering will address a wealth of challenges and industry developments affecting international sweets, snacks and bakery markets.

The one-day event will also include a table-top exhibition complementing its main itinerary. This includes a full day programme of speakers delivering insights and informed debate across the finished product, ingredients, and equipment subject areas.
